Who was louis finance minister?

History
1 answer:
Bas_tet [7]3 years ago
8 0

Answer:

Jacques Necker

Explanation:

Necker was a Genevan banker that is best known as being Louis XVI's finance minister.

What was the precursor to the baby boom?
Orlov [11]
WWII was the precursor to the Baby Boom.

The term "Baby Boom" most often refers to the post–World War II Baby Boom (1946–1964) when the number of annual births exceeded 2 per 100 women (or approximately 1% of the total population size). There are an estimated 78.3 million Americans who were born during this period.

Why did the United States send military forces to the Balkans during the 1990s?
liubo4ka [24]
The United States sent military forces to the Balkans during the 1990s in order to rescue people from atrocities committed against them--"crimes against humanity"--and to take the assertive action that NATO as a peace-keeping enterprise could not take to end the war.
